Mekong Institute (MI) has been implementing two-year project on “Enhancing Competitiveness of Small and Medium-Sized Enterprises along the Southern Economic Corridor (SEC) of the ASEAN Mekong Subregion” since February 2016 with the support of Government of Japan through Japan-ASEAN Integration Fund (JAIF). Under this project intervention framework, MI developed the SEC Business Database web portal. The SEC business database includes relevant information not only as a business database but also as a dynamic Business-to-Business (B2B) e-platform to promote SMEs led economic development along the SEC. The database is served as an essential source of information for SME exporters and related stakeholders to network and share useful information in organizing trade and investment related activities along the SEC and even the Mekong Sub-region.

The objectives of the SEC Business Database and B2B platform are to

  1. provide a business networking platform for SMEs in 19 provinces along the SEC to access regional and global markets and enhance trade and investment in the corridor and beyond;
  2. make development of local products and services more responsive to the needs of the regional markets through diversified mainstream businesses and networking;
  3. provide and enhance business outreach to enterprises and investors through an effective information sharing mechanism with the latest trade and investment updates and technical support; and
  4. improve diversification and the cross-fertilization of ideas and initiatives through an increase in member and non-member registration in the Forum.

The benefits of database to SEC provinces and its business members are to

  1. establish the image of the province and increase its visibility in regional and global market;
  2. promote trade and investment of the province;
  3. provide key business information to importers, buyers and technology suppliers; and
  4. identify business partners in SEC and beyond.
